I'm building a cube to analyze Job entries, using Targit as a front-end.
After very disappointing hours of trying hopefully one of you know to tackle my problem.
My fact table (simplified):
Date, Job#, Customer#, Resource#, Hours Spent
And some linked tables for CustomerName/Group, ResouceName
Dimensions are:
Job#
Region, Customer
Customer
Time (Y-Q-M-D)
Summing the quantity of hours spent can easily be done by a measure.
BUT now my problem:
I would like to have a count of the different jobs and the number of customers and number of different resources.
When the end user is creating a pivot table with Region en time on the axis, the count of resources should reflect on the crossings. And I really don't know how to create the correct MDX for the calculated member in the cube.
E.G.
Date, job, resource, customer, hours
04-02-13, 1, A, CustX, 8
04-02-14, 1, B, CustX, 8
05-01-01, 1, C, CustZ, 8
Pivot on Year And Resource with count of resources should give
A B C
2004 1 1 0
2005 0 0 1
All 1 1 1
While a pivot on Year and Customer
CustX CustZ
2004 2 0
2005 0 1
All 2 1
